Add notes to client profiles
In this guide, you'll learn how to add notes to client profiles so your team can keep track of important details across all future appointments.
About client notes
Client notes let you save important client information, such as color formulas, style preferences, images, and files. These notes are only visible to your team, remain on the client's profile, and are available for every future appointment.
For a one-time update that only applies to a single visit, such as a client arriving late, use an appointment note instead. If there's information that needs to be immediately noticeable to your team, such as health concerns, add a staff alert.
Add a note to a client profile
- Open a client's profile from your Client list.
- In the left menu panel, select Records, then open the Notes tab.
- Click Add in the top right and enter your note in the text field. The Add a note pop-up opens with the client added automatically.
- To include a file, click Upload and select a file from your device. Image attachments show as thumbnails, and other files show a file-type icon. You can attach more than one file.
- If your business has more than one location, use the Location pill to keep the note visible to All locations or select specific locations. This pill isn't shown if your business only has one location.
- Click on the Save button in the top right to add the note to the client's profile. If you close the pop-up with unsaved changes, you'll be asked to confirm before discarding them.
Once added, the note appears at the top of the Notes tab, along with the date and team member who created it. Notes are grouped by month, so longer histories stay easy to scan.
Edit or delete a client’s note
- Open a client's profile from your Client list and in the left menu panel, select Records, then open the Notes tab.
- To make changes, click Actions, then select Edit. Update the text or attachments, then click Save.
- To remove the note, click Actions, select Delete, then confirm in the pop-up.
Client notes can't be recovered once deleted, so it's best to review the details before removing one.

Client notes are kept private so your team can view them internally. Clients never see notes added to their profile.
Your business owner can control who can view, create, and edit client notes. If a team member doesn't have permission to view notes at a location, they won't see notes for that location, even if they can otherwise access the client's profile.
